DISTINGUISHING FEATURES OF THE CLASS: The work involves performing clerical and patient oriented clinical tasks and direct patient care at the Erie County Medical Center Corporation. This is a paraprofessional position responsible for assisting with patient screening, registration, appointment scheduling and discharge, performing routine patient point of care screening and clerical functions. Work is performed under the direct supervision of a higher level technical or professional employee with leeway for the exercise of independent judgment. Supervision is not a function of this position. Does related work as required.

FULL PERFORMANCE KNOWLEDGES, SKILLS, ABILITIES AND PERSONAL CHARACTERISTICS: Good knowledge of medical terminology and medical secretarial procedures; good knowledge of applicable laws, rules, regulations and accreditation standards as they relate to patient registration; good knowledge of assigned clinical area; ability to use electronic software and a computer terminal; ability to communicate effective, both orally and in writing; ability to perform routine clinical tests in a competent and efficient manner; willingness to float to other clinical areas; ability to communicate effectively, both orally and in writing; strong customer service skills; ability to use an alpha-numeric keyboard; 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ships with a diverse constituency; ability to utilize a variety of electronic software applications; sound professional judgment; tact; confidentiality; capable of performing the essential functions of the position with or without reasonable accommodation.

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S:
Possession of a Medical Office Assistant Certification within twelve (12) months of appointment and maintenance throughout duration of appointment.
NOTE 1: The Medical Office Assistant Program must be accredited through the New York State Education Department, the Commissioner of Accreditation of Allied Health Education Programs (CAAHEP) or the Accrediting Bureau of Health Education (ABHE).
